The AEB offers A level exams and no GCSE. It functions in close partnership with the Southern Examining Group ( SEG ) which in turn offers GCSE exams and no A levels. Both the AEB and SEG are with the Northern Examination and Assessment Board ( NEAB ) part of the unitary grouping ( AQA ) the Assessment and Qualifications Alliance.

For the summer examination session of 1998, the AQA had 55% of the total individual exam entries by subject for UK candidates who sat A level and GCSE exams. At A level 32% of its candidates obtained grades of B and higher, at GCSE level the figure was 29%.
